CANANDAIGUA -- A Canandaigua man is accused of collecting thousands of dollars in unemployment benefits while he was working.

State police say 53-year-old Glenn Bickel, of 198 Gibson Street, collected more than $4,000 worth of unemployment benefits through the State Labor Department from May 2009 through January 2010. At the time, police say, Bickel was gainfully employed ten different times when he submitted unemployment claims.

He's facing ten counts of falsifying business records and one count of grand larceny, both felonies.

Bickel was arraigned in Canandaigua City Court and sent to the Ontario County Jail in lieu of $5,000 cash bail or $10,000 bond. He's scheduled to reappear in court on Friday.
